Statement on SafetyOur commitment to safe, lab tested products & a thriving business in your community The Safety & Security of Business in Your Community By MA law, ALL who enter facility must provide an age appropriate ID during any retail transaction. We will work with local law enforcement to ensure best practices of surveillance and on site monitoring. Products will be located in locked, secure vaults under video surveillance. Limited inventory will be stored on site. #1
  • 18. Statement on Product QualityOur commitment to safe, lab tested products & a thriving business in your community The Quality of our Products is #1 Priority Our success as a cannabis operator is a direct reflection of our commitment to serving our customers with high quality, state regulated, lab tested products. Our trained staff will educate consumers on the appropriate dosages for dispensing, and usage, required by law. #2
  • 19. Additional Relevant ConcernsAddressing parking, traffic, loitering, and underage sales Diversion to Minors & Public Nuisance With enough parking and accessible MBTA stops from 2 bus lines, our location, at the intersection of Watertown, Cambridge, Belmont and the neighbourhood supermarket, is ideal for destination travel outside of residential boundaries. Loitering will be enforced and it is illegal to consume cannabis outdoors. #3
  • 20. 01 02 03 Hours of OperationBased on other operators in the Cambridge/Somerville area, we envision operation times of 10am - 9pm daily. Customer Check In Process Each adult with a state/government issued ID who enters the establishment will be checked in by receptionist in a closed door setting before entering the sales floor. Estimated Customers Per/Hr. With a 1st fl. floor space of under 1700sqft, we anticipate servicing approximately 15-20 customers per hour, which equates to roughly 1 customer every 3 to 5 minutes. Priorities for Job CreationOutline of Our Hiring Priorities for The KG Collective By law, cannabis establishments are required to have in place a plan that outlines hiring for minorities, individuals and communities most impacted by the drug war and cannabis prohibition. Our recruiting outreach will target job boards, community organizations, and work force development programs to cater specifically to minority populations, women led groups, LBGTQ groups and veterans groups. Minorities, Women, LGBT, Veterans We want our staff to have a great a career matched with a quality of life that doesn’t have them commuting hours a day just to get to work. As we’ve done with our Kush Groove Shop in Mission Hill, we will make targeted efforts to hire individuals living in close proximity to our retail location. In- store recruitment will encourage customers and local pedestrians to apply within. As childhood residents of this neighbourhood, it is our commitment to ensuring job opportunities are available for those who live in the community. Living in Proximity to Workplace We know first hand how potentially valuable ex-offenders (especially those incarcerated for marijuana possession) can be to a legal cannabis enterprise. We will work closely with community re-entry organizations and programs to create opportunities for workforce reengagement specifically targeting nonviolent ex- offenders. It is our civic duty to focus on reengaging these populations for career opportunities in cannabis. Ex-Offenders & Re-entry > > >
